Neuroscience nurses caring for family members of patients with acquired brain injury in acute ward settings: nursing defensively in a double bind.
This article presents the findings from a doctoral research study that led to the development of an inductively derived substantive theory, 'Nursing Defensively'. This theory describes the process of coping used by staff nurses when caring for family members of acquired brain injury (ABI) patients....
